University of the Visayas Upgrades to Support their Digital Transformation Journey

BOCA RATON, Fla., June 24, 2024 – Anthology, the leading provider of education solutions that support the entire learner lifecycle, today announced the University of the Visayas, a province-wide system of higher education in the Philippines, has selected Blackboard Learn Ultra as its new learning management system (LMS). Known for innovative student programs, the University of the Visayas aims to instill a culture of excellence in students through academic training and lifelong learning, enhancing their leadership potential and career success. To support this mission, the University of Visayas needed an intuitive learning management system and a partner that could help them with their digital transformation journey.

The University of the Visayas conducted a thorough competitive review, including a pilot subscription from another vendor as a potential replacement for their current system. However, they concluded the piloted product was not as user-friendly as anticipated and lacked the local support they needed.

They expanded their competitive review to include Blackboard by Anthology. Thirty department heads from the University of Visayas attended a Blackboard Learn workshop, where they got first-hand experience using its industry-leading features like the AI Design Assistant.

“The feedback from the attending department heads was resounding,” said University President Dr. Conrado E. Iñigo, Jr.

“They touted Blackboard’s ease of use, intuitiveness and logical, flexible workflow; they felt very comfortable with the AI functionality in Blackboard,” Dr. Iñigo added.

The University selected Blackboard as their new LMS and it will replace their current platform.

The academic institution will also implement Anthology’s digital content accessibility solution (Ally) with Blackboard Learn, supporting their commitment to accessibility and creating an inclusive environment for everyone. Ally provides digital course content in multiple formats and languages, a feature that is imperative to delivering an inclusive student experience.

About University of the Visayas

Founded in 1919, the University of the Visayas (UV) is a private institution located in Cebu City, Philippines. It is the first school in the province of Cebu to attain university status. Anchored in culture of excellence through academic with a focus in life-long process learning, the University of the Visayas operates and maintains educational programs which are nationalistic and democratic, and attuned to nationally and internationally accepted standards. While it nurtures academic excellence, it also works for the enhancement of high-level professions and middle level careers relevant to community development and the socioeconomic needs of the country. Today, the University of the Visayas offers Bachelor’s degree programs, most of which start with ladderized Associate degree courses, a post graduate Bachelor of Laws, seven Masters Degree programs, and four doctoral programs in various fields.
